What you are suggesting is known as a "link farm" and participation will result in being penalized 100% of the time once discovered or reported.
In the past many template site providers used the strategy in an attempt to make their sites rank in search engines and this would result is banishment of all of their sites.
I found that even once an agent would discontinue using the penalized template provider and set up a custom site in their domain - the penalty would follow them- i.e the new custom site would not be able to rank well in search engines even years after.
Not worth it.

Yeah, search engines are aware of all of the tricks - nothing is new anymore. Except for highly competitive large market areas, in most cases you do not actually need as many links as most people think you do in order to compete for your keywords. You just need a handful of good indexable links from older sites that are primarily real estate or that are about your geographic area - and then you need to be patient because the age of a site means a lot nowadays. Of course you also have to optimize your site for your target keywords as well

Writing unique articles about Real Estate and related topics also helps a ton. Just be sure not to duplicate content (ie. plagiarize) or Google won't give you as good a ranking as if it was written 100% by you. http://www.copyscape.com is a good resource to check if things you've written have already been written by someone.
